Don't waste your time with magnets and CAI doesn't help with fuel consumption. Just helps with air intake.

You want a good FC car, don't buy the 4G15. Myvi has better FC. Savvy has better FC too.

If you already have the 4G15, make sure the following :

1. Engine is in tip top shape. Change whatever that is worn out or broken.
2. Use good fully synthetic engine oil 0W30 or 0W20.
3. Use high profile tyres (60 series) and small rims (14")
4. Empty your car of any excessive weight.
5. Get a performance air filter like K&N drop in. It'll help.
6. Don't drive higher than 2.5k RPM
7. Start off slow and steady, no sudden acceleration movements
8. Make it a manual. Auto cannot fight in FC.
9. No sudden braking and accelerating

Lastly,

10. Lose weight. The lighter the car is, the less fuel is needed to move it.
